Jana Cox is a scholar working on Ecology, Earth-Surface Processes and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Jana Cox has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 489 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Ecology, 9 papers in Earth-Surface Processes and 6 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Jana Cox's work include Coastal and Marine Dynamics (9 papers),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(9 papers) and Turfgrass Adaptation and Management (5 papers). Jana Cox is often cited by papers focused on Coastal and Marine Dynamics (9 papers),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(9 papers) and Turfgrass Adaptation and Management (5 papers). Jana Cox collaborates with scholars based in Netherlands, United States and Vietnam. Jana Cox's co-authors include George B. Ruyle, David A. Woolhiser, Gary Frasier, Maarten G. Kleinhans, Bruce A. Roundy, Jasper R. F. W. Leuven, Jaap H. Nienhuis, Andrew J. Dougill, K. G. Renard and Frances Dunn and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Animal Science, Global and Planetary Change and Animal Feed Science and Technology.
